### Step 4: Undo/Redo migration (Sketchloom 3)

For this week's sync: Sketchloom's diagram editor now uses the command-log model for undo/redo instead of snapshotting whole canvases. Memory usage drops a lot, but plugins that mutated state directly will bypass history — wrap those in commands before upgrading. History depth and coalescing behavior are now configurable per workspace; the defaults the editor ships with are below.

config for bafof-yadup:
[raldor]
team = druys
access_code = ac_de306a
host = raldor.zemvarworks.local
port = 9000
owner = wendor.julir
peer = belael.halixstack.local

RUNBOOK 7.3 — Key-Card Stock, Northreach Depot Opening

Shift lead: the initial batch of blank key-cards for the new Northreach site arrives Thursday on the Calder Freight morning run. Count the sealed trays against the manifest before signing; the encoder unit ships separately and should not be accepted on this run. Store trays in the secure cage, not the general racking, and log the seal numbers in the stock book. Because these cards are access-sensitive, the hand-over must follow the confidential instruction stated below.

dispatch memo: the istwyn norwyn courier leaves the lamael kaswyn briwyn tamix jorael gorix zoreth holir ledger at gate 3079 under passcode 677723

Hi team,

Before I hand off the 3.2 release, please note the humidity sensor drift reported on Verdana controllers in the Elmbrook trial site. Drift exceeds 4% after roughly ten days of continuous operation; firmware 3.2.1 adds an automatic recalibration cycle every 72 hours. Support should advise growers to install 3.2.1 and trigger a manual recalibration once. The hotfix bundle must be verified before distribution, so I'm including the signing key used for the 3.2.1 packages below.

release key, fahof-yagap: bky3_m5d

# Flaglight Rollouts — Approvals

Quick version for on-call: any rollout touching more than 5% of traffic needs an approval in Flaglight before the ramp continues. Kill switches don't need approval — just flip them and note it in the incident channel. Scheduled ramps pause automatically if error budget burns hot. If you're stuck at 2 a.m. with a pending approval, there's one person authorized to override, and that's the approver below.

account owner for tagep-bafof: Norael Gilax Juleth